> Modified: cfe/trunk/lib/Sema/SemaType.cpp
> URL: 
> http://llvm.org/viewvc/llvm-project/cfe/trunk/lib/Sema/SemaType.cpp?rev=131633&r1=131632&r2=131633&view=diff
> ==============================================================================
> --- cfe/trunk/lib/Sema/SemaType.cpp (original)
> +++ cfe/trunk/lib/Sema/SemaType.cpp Thu May 19 00:37:45 2011
> @@ -836,6 +836,29 @@
>     }
>     break;
>   }
> +  case DeclSpec::TST_underlying_type:
> +    // FIXME: Preserve type source info?

Yes, we absolutely must preserve type source information. Type source location 
information is absolutely critical for the correct functioning of the front 
end, especially in templates, so we can't skip this part any more.

> +    Result = S.GetTypeFromParser(DS.getRepAsType());
> +    assert(!Result.isNull() && "Didn't get a type for __underlying_type?");
> +    if (!Result->isDependentType()) {
> +      if (Result->isEnumeralType()) {
> +        EnumDecl *ED = Result->getAs<EnumType>()->getDecl();
> +        S.DiagnoseUseOfDecl(ED, DS.getTypeSpecTypeLoc());
> +        QualType UnderlyingType = ED->getIntegerType();
> +        if (UnderlyingType.isNull()) {
> +          declarator.setInvalidType(true);
> +          Result = Context.IntTy;
> +        } else {
> +          Result = UnderlyingType;
> +        }
> +      } else {
> +        S.Diag(DS.getTypeSpecTypeLoc(),
> +               diag::err_only_enums_have_underlying_types);
> +        Result = Context.IntTy;
> +      }
> +    }
> +    break; 

This isn't the right place to perform this computation. GetTypeFromParser 
should just be building an UnderlyingType node through some abstracted function 
that handles the creation and type-checking of this type, also used by template 
instantiation.

So… where's the UnderlyingType node in the type hierarchy? Or the associated 
UnderlyingTypeLoc?This is only going to work for non-dependent types, which are 
the least interesting types.
